Abstract
The integral group ring of a group has only trivial central units, if the only central units of are for in the center of . We show that the order of a finite solvable group with this property, can only have , , and as prime divisors, by linking this to inverse semi-rational groups and extending one result on this class of groups. We also classify the Frobenius groups whose integral group rings have only trivial central units.
